What Sets Activated B Complex Apart?

Standard, synthetic B vitamins, like folic acid and cyanocobalamin, must be converted by the body into their active, coenzyme forms before they can be used. This process involves enzymes, primarily in the liver and kidneys, and can be compromised by various factors, including genetics, age, and lifestyle. An activated B complex bypasses this conversion step by providing the vitamins in their final, bioavailable state, making them more readily available and efficient for the body.

Enhanced Bioavailability and Nutrient Utilization

The most significant benefit of an activated B complex is its superior bioavailability. For individuals with genetic variations, particularly mutations in the MTHFR gene, the ability to convert inactive folate (B9) and other B vitamins is impaired. A supplement containing methylfolate (the active form of B9) and methylcobalamin (the active B12) ensures that even those with inefficient conversion enzymes can properly utilize these critical nutrients. Studies have shown that a higher percentage of standard B12 is excreted unused compared to its activated counterpart, demonstrating the efficiency of active forms.

Improved Energy Production and Fatigue Reduction

All B vitamins play a central role in energy metabolism, helping the body convert food into cellular energy (ATP). When B vitamins are readily available in their activated forms, this process is optimized, which can lead to increased vitality and reduced fatigue. B vitamins like B2, B3, and B5 are particularly vital in the Kreb's cycle, the body's energy powerhouse, while B1 (thiamine) is a key co-factor for converting carbohydrates into energy.

Support for Mental and Emotional Wellbeing

The B vitamins are essential for optimal nervous system function and mood regulation. B6, B9 (folate), and B12 are critical for synthesizing neurotransmitters like serotonin, dopamine, and norepinephrine, which regulate mood, sleep, and cognitive function. Deficiencies in these vitamins, particularly B12 and folate, have been linked to an increased risk of depression and anxiety. By supporting robust methylation and neurotransmitter production, an activated B complex can help improve mood and cognitive performance.

Nervous System Health and Repair

The nervous system is heavily reliant on a continuous supply of B vitamins to function correctly. Vitamins B1, B6, and B12 are often called 'neurotropic' for their role in nerve health.

  • Vitamin B1 (Thiamine): Helps provide the energy that nerve cells need to function properly.
  • Vitamin B6 (Pyridoxal 5-phosphate): Instrumental in transmitting nerve signals and producing key neurotransmitters.
  • Vitamin B12 (Methylcobalamin): Crucial for regenerating nerve fibers and maintaining the myelin sheath, which protects nerves.

Together, these activated forms work synergistically to repair damaged nerves and alleviate symptoms like numbness and tingling.

Cardiovascular Benefits and Homocysteine Regulation

Elevated levels of the amino acid homocysteine have been linked to an increased risk of cardiovascular disease. Activated B vitamins, specifically methylfolate (B9), methylcobalamin (B12), and activated B6 (pyridoxal-5-phosphate), work to convert homocysteine into beneficial amino acids like methionine and cysteine. An activated B complex helps ensure this crucial process occurs efficiently, supporting overall heart health.

Comparison: Activated vs. Standard B Complex

Feature Activated B Complex Standard B Complex
Bioavailability High; vitamins are in their usable, coenzyme form Variable; depends on the body's ability to convert synthetic forms
Key Forms Methylfolate, Methylcobalamin, Pyridoxal-5-Phosphate Folic Acid, Cyanocobalamin, Pyridoxine
Absorption Ready for immediate absorption and use Requires metabolic conversion by the liver and other enzymes
Genetic Mutations (e.g., MTHFR) Bypasses impaired conversion pathways, ideal for those with gene variations Ineffective for those with impaired conversion abilities
Efficiency Maximum efficiency, less waste of nutrients Less efficient for some individuals, with more unused vitamins potentially excreted
Cost Typically higher due to more complex and pure ingredients Generally lower due to synthetic, less bioavailable forms

Support for Specific Populations

Certain groups are more likely to benefit from an activated B complex due to impaired absorption, dietary restrictions, or increased demand for B vitamins. These include:

  • Individuals with MTHFR mutations: As discussed, this genetic variation makes activated forms essential for proper nutrient utilization.
  • Older Adults: The body's efficiency in converting B vitamins declines with age.
  • Vegans and Vegetarians: Vitamin B12 is primarily found in animal products, so supplementation with an activated form is crucial.
  • Pregnant Women: The demand for folate and B12 increases significantly to support fetal development, and activated forms help prevent potential neurological birth defects.
  • Those with Digestive Issues: Conditions like celiac disease or inflammatory bowel disease can hinder nutrient absorption, making activated vitamins more effective.
